Banana Lassi
Description
This Banana Lassi recipe starts by blending plain yogurt with ripe but not overripe bananas, caster sugar, and ice cubes until smooth. The balance between the soft banana pulp and the tartness of yogurt results in a creamy texture and gentle sweetness. Variations such as vanilla extract or warming spices like cinnamon and cardamom can be incorporated to deepen flavor complexity.
The drink can be served immediately, optionally over a glass of ice to keep it cool in warmer climates, making it refreshing and soothing. It also can be turned into frozen popsicles or mixed with other fruits like mango or strawberries for diversity. Adjusting ice and yogurt quantities allows for preferred thickness.
Choosing bananas that are ripe but not overly brown ensures optimal blending and taste. The recipe’s flexibility supports several serving preferences, whether thick and creamy or more liquid and chilled.
Ingredients
- 1 cup PLAIN yogurt 200g
- 1 banana or 2 small, large, ripe
- 2 tablespoons caster sugar
- 1 cup ice cubes
Instructions
- Add all ingredients to a blender and process until smooth.
- Divide between two glasses and enjoy.
- Serve on its own or over ice.
Notes
- Use bananas that are ripe and spotted but not overly brown to ensure smooth blending and balanced sweetness.
- Serve over ice in warm weather to keep the lassi refreshingly cool.
- Caster sugar is optional depending on the natural sweetness of your bananas.
- Pulsing the blender first breaks down the ice for an even smoother texture.
- Add vanilla extract or spices like cinnamon and cardamom to vary the flavor.
- Freeze the blended mixture in popsicle molds for a cooling treat.
- Adjust yogurt and ice amounts to achieve your preferred thickness.
